When it comes to initiating a kiss, setting the mood for romance is essential. Creating a comfortable and intimate environment can help both you and your partner feel more relaxed and open to the idea of sharing a kiss. This can be achieved through soft lighting, romantic music, and perhaps a cozy setting such as a living room or a beautiful outdoor location.
Reading your partner’s body language is another crucial aspect of initiating a kiss. Pay attention to their facial expressions, eye contact, and physical proximity. If they are leaning in towards you, making prolonged eye contact, or exhibiting other signs of interest, it may be the perfect time to make your move.
Finding the right moment is key in initiating a kiss. Whether it’s a quiet moment during a romantic walk, a lingering gaze over dinner, or a stolen moment in a secluded spot, being mindful of the timing can make the experience more special for both you and your partner.

Building anticipation and tension can help create an unforgettable and passionate experience. Light touches, whispered compliments, and lingering looks can build up the desire and make the moment even more electric.
Confidently making the move is the final step in initiating a kiss. Whether it’s a gentle lean in, a hand placed on their cheek, or a whispered invitation, having the courage to make the first move can lead to a memorable and beautiful kiss.

Q: How do I initiate a kiss with someone I like?
A: Initiating a kiss can be nerve-wracking, but it’s important to make sure the other person is comfortable and interested before going in for the kiss.
Q: What are some subtle ways to signal that I want to kiss someone?
A: You can start by making eye contact and leaning in slightly, or smiling and maintaining close proximity to the person.
Q: How can I gauge the other person’s interest in kissing me?
A: Pay attention to their body language and verbal cues. If they are leaning in, maintaining eye contact, or showing signs of nervousness, they might be interested in kissing you.
Q: What are some good places to initiate a kiss?
A: Any quiet and intimate setting where you both feel comfortable and relaxed can be a good place to initiate a kiss. It could be a romantic dinner, a walk in the park, or simply spending time alone together.
Q: What if the other person doesn’t want to kiss me?
A: It’s important to respect the other person’s boundaries and consent. If they don’t want to kiss you, it’s best to back off and give them space.
Q: How should I prepare for initiating a kiss?
A: Make sure your breath is fresh, and be mindful of any strong scents or flavors that might be off-putting. Take a moment to check in with yourself and make sure you feel comfortable and ready.
Q: Is it okay to ask for permission before initiating a kiss?
A: Yes, asking for permission can show respect and consideration for the other person’s feelings. Simply saying something like, “May I kiss you?” can make the moment more comfortable for both of you.
